Paediatric brain-stem gliomas: MRI, FDG-PET and histological grading correlation

Abstract: MRI findings correlated well with histological grading of brain-stem gliomas and MRI may therefore predict the histological grading. FDG-PET may be helpful in differentiating between anaplastic astrocytoma and glioblastomas among high-grade tumours.

“…Papers have shown that the intensity of 18 F-FDG uptake is associated with tumor grade and survival (10)(11)(12)(13)(14). Kwon et al found that hypermetabolic tumors were more likely to be glioblastoma than were tumors with little or no 18 F-FDG uptake, which were anaplastic or low-grade astrocytomas (14). Pirotte et al found that brain stem gliomas with high 18 F-FDG uptake were associated with a shorter survival than were brain stem gliomas with absence of or moderate 18 F-FDG uptake (35).…”

“…PET with 18 F-FDG shows sites of metabolically active disease, albeit with limited anatomic detail. Further, the intensity of 18 F-FDG uptake may reflect malignancy grade and predict survival (10)(11)(12)(13)(14). Thus, there is a potential benefit to fused PET and MR images, with the ADC values on MRI and the intensity of 18 F-FDG uptake on PET possibly providing synergistic information on tumor grade and prognosis.…”
